Mtn. memories assocation was started in 1967 as a non-profit group. The purpose was to put on an annual event "Fiesta Days" to raise money for Emergency Medical Services (EMS) for the local residents. We started of by subsidizing  Hall Ambulance Service so that they would station paramedics and an ambulance here in our community which financially wasn't profitable enough at the time for Mr. Hall to want to come to our area. Since then the community has grown to where Hall Ambulance has been able to survive on there own. Now Mtn. memories focus' on the larger scope of bettering the health and welfare of the greater Frazier Mountain Communities.
